Vehicle Subscription Market to Reach US$ 33.2 Billion by 2031, Expanding at 21.1% CAGR Amid Rising Demand for Flexible Mobility Solutions
The global vehicle subscription market is witnessing remarkable growth as consumers increasingly shift toward flexible vehicle ownership alternatives. Changing mobility preferences, rapid digital transformation, and growing demand for hassle-free transportation services are encouraging automotive manufacturers and mobility service providers to expand subscription-based offerings. According to industry analysis, the global vehicle subscription market was valued at US$ 4.9 billion in 2021 and is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 21.1% from 2022 to 2031, reaching US$ 33.2 billion by the end of 2031. The increasing preference for predictable monthly payments, bundled maintenance services, insurance coverage, and the ability to switch between different vehicle models without long-term ownership commitments are expected to drive sustained market expansion throughout the forecast period.

Market Overview
The vehicle subscription market has emerged as one of the fastest-growing mobility business models within the global automotive industry. Unlike conventional ownership or leasing, vehicle subscription services offer customers access to vehicles through fixed monthly payments that typically include insurance, maintenance, roadside assistance, registration, and servicing. This model provides consumers with unmatched convenience and flexibility while eliminating many of the financial and administrative burdens associated with vehicle ownership. The growing popularity of digital platforms, evolving urban mobility trends, and increasing consumer acceptance of subscription-based services across industries are strengthening market demand. Automotive manufacturers are also leveraging subscription services to build stronger customer relationships, diversify revenue streams, and respond to changing consumer expectations in an increasingly competitive mobility landscape.

Regional Analysis
North America continues to dominate the global vehicle subscription market due to the presence of established automotive manufacturers, high digital adoption, and strong consumer awareness regarding subscription-based mobility services. The United States remains one of the leading contributors, with several automotive brands offering comprehensive subscription programs tailored to diverse customer segments. Europe also represents a significant market, supported by strong premium automotive brands, favorable mobility regulations, and increasing consumer demand for flexible transportation alternatives. Countries including Germany, the United Kingdom, and Sweden are actively expanding subscription offerings across both luxury and mainstream vehicle categories. Meanwhile, the Asia-Pacific region is anticipated to witness the fastest growth throughout the forecast period, driven by rapid urbanization, expanding middle-class populations, rising smartphone penetration, and growing automotive sales in countries such as China, India, Japan, and South Korea. Emerging markets across Latin America and the Middle East & Africa are also expected to experience steady adoption as digital mobility ecosystems continue to mature.
Competitive Landscape
The global vehicle subscription market remains relatively consolidated, with several leading automotive manufacturers and mobility technology companies accounting for a significant share of industry revenue. Market participants are investing heavily in research and development to strengthen subscription platforms, improve customer engagement, optimize fleet utilization, and expand geographic presence. Strategic partnerships, digital platform development, fleet expansion, mergers, acquisitions, and innovative subscription packages remain key competitive strategies shaping the industry.
Prominent companies operating in the global vehicle subscription market include Fair Financial Corp., Volvo Car Corporation, Access By BMW, Porsche Smart Mobility, Inc., DriveMyCar Rentals Pty Ltd., Hyundai Motor Company, Audi on demand, FlexDrive, Mercedes-Benz USA, CarNext, Mobiliti, Inc., Fresh Car, General Motors, Clutch Technology, Cluno GmbH, FlexWheels, Drivemate, Less Technologies Inc., LMP Motors, and Upshift, Inc. These companies continue introducing flexible pricing models, enhanced digital experiences, premium vehicle portfolios, and integrated mobility services to strengthen their competitive positions while responding to rapidly evolving consumer preferences.
